Job Description

The Talent Analyst supports talent acquisition and workforce development activities through data collection, reporting, system administration, and recruiting support. This role assists with maintaining talent-related data, preparing reports and dashboards, supporting recruiting efforts, and helping ensure the accuracy of information within talent management systems. The Talent Analyst works closely with the Talent Acquisition team to provide operational support that contributes to effective hiring, workforce planning, and employee development initiatives.

About Smith & Wesson

Smith & Wesson Brands, Inc. (NASDAQ Global Select: SWBI) is a U.S.-based leader in firearm manufacturing and design, delivering a broad portfolio of quality firearms, related products, and training to the U.S. consumer and law enforcement markets, as well as global military and law enforcement customers. The company’s brands include Smith & Wesson®, M&P®, Performance Center®, and Gemtech®. For more information on Smith & Wesson, call (800) 331-0852.
